## Runbook: Sievegate bloom filter reset

Plugin authors: if your reads against the Corbel KV store return stale misses after a bulk import, the Sievegate bloom filter likely needs a rebuild. Trigger it from the admin socket, not the HTTP API. Rebuilds lock writes for up to ninety seconds. Do not change filter sizing from plugin code; file a request instead. The sizing and hashing parameters currently in effect are listed below.

settings of bahif-yajof:
JORIX_PIN=2662
JORIX_TENANT=rusax
JORIX_METRICS_HOST=metrics.jorix.xolmario.corp
JORIX_SEAL=seal_a93c2147
JORIX_STANDBY_TEAM=wenius

## SQL Linting

All SQL files at Bramblegate must pass `sqlcheck` before merge. Rules enforce uppercase keywords, explicit column lists (no `SELECT *`), and snake_case identifiers. The linter validates schema references against a live shadow database, so it needs network access during CI and local runs. Before your first run, configure the linter's schema probe with the connection string below.

primary connection of fajog-bageg = clickhouse://tamion_svc:0nS8bDSETpHjj2@db-cbc5.nelvrocorp.example:5432/nordor

### Driver assignment heuristic

The Ostler dispatcher scores each idle driver by ETA, acceptance rate, and zone familiarity, then assigns greedily per batch. Ties break on shift length to spread load. Scoring weights live in config, not code — don't hardcode changes. Local testing hits the staging scorer endpoint, which authenticates with the key below.

API key for taduf-yahif: qvz11-nMDtAWg6H2u

### Step 4: Configure the import wizard

Before migrating customer spreadsheets into Ledgerline, open the CSV Import Wizard settings and confirm the column-mapping profile matches the legacy export format. Pay particular attention to date parsing — the old system used day-first ordering, and a mismatch here silently corrupts records rather than failing. Run one ten-row test file and verify the preview before committing a full batch. The wizard should be configured with the following values.

deployment values, kadug-fawip:
[fenath]
port = 9200
region = north-3
host = fenath.lumicworks.corp
timeout_ms = 250
retries = 7